Transaction 52f7642b3f626bfbe7f6cf3cf96d776f696280c732de53875b9d6103c8b09a13

1 Input
2 Outputs
  • 52f7642b3f626bfbe7f6cf3cf96d776f696280c732de53875b9d6103c8b09a13:0
  • value  43636
    address  12A2hg96jj5EfWE7E9xX1eDYgzFLUYPB3R
  • 52f7642b3f626bfbe7f6cf3cf96d776f696280c732de53875b9d6103c8b09a13:1
  • value  339453426
    address  15YAsX31jvyGkJWx8fw773zrLRGmb1FiGj